Spending more time at home? You'll want it to look nice

THE reality of our lives at the moment, is that most of us are spending more time at home than ever before. That being the case, it is important that our home provides us with a sense of safety, calm and comfort.

“We are finding that as people are confined to their homes, and are working from home, how they feel in their physical surroundings has become really important,” said Julie Dudley of Custom Curtains and Shade.

“We have made a number of adaptations to our business in accordance with the COVID-19 regulations, to ensure our staff and customers are safe,” said Jim Dudley. “But in reality, we are not a ‘big numbers’ business, and more than two people in our showroom at any one time is a rush for us. Mostly, our consulting services are provided to people in their homes. And we are finding that our clients are also very mindful of the situation as well. We all double check that everyone is well before a consultation, and practice strict social distancing.

“Prior to an in home consultation with a client, I get a great deal of information from them about what they want from their curtains, blinds or shades. Then I select a specific bunch of samples to show them, so that there is minimal handling of fabrics or products,” said Julie. “When I use my iPad during consultations, I do not allow the client to touch it.”

“Our installer Jeff, practices social distancing, and also goes through a series of procedures during installations to ensure that both he and the client are safe. This ranges from sanitising the tools after each job, wiping all of the chains on blinds with sanitiser, and cleaning up before he leaves the premises. We are all taking the situation very seriously.”

With a background working with fabrics and colour in the fashion industry, the transition to interior decor was a fairly natural one for Julie. “People usually have a strong sense of what they want from their window dressing, but when we appraise their homes during the consultation phase, we often find that what they think they want won’t give them the outcome they are looking for,” Julie said.

“Having been in this business for a long time now, we know that the decisions must be made with the long term in mind. I often tell my clients to remember that they will be living with their window dressings for many years. “There are also factors that people are unaware of,” said Jim. “Things like where the sun comes in, airflow, privacy and glare. It’s quite funny now that people are home so much more, they want window coverings because they have suddenly noticed the glare off their TV screen or home computer in the middle of the day! As more people are working from home, this will be increasingly important. We are also getting more enquiries from shift workers who need proper block out curtains so that they get better sleep during the day.
